Технология, применяемая при шифровании в блокчейне, называется криптография с открытым ключом или асимметричное шифрование, которое мы упоминали в статье Как работает блокчейн. После потери приватный ключ невозможно восстановить, и зашифрованный файл становится непригодным для использования. Как правило, эти ключи трудно запомнить, это связано со сложными нумерациями. Тем не менее, сохранность приватных ключей полностью зависит от их владельца.
Криптография С Открытым Ключом (pkc)
Некоторые хакеры сопоставляют выходной хэш с входным и записывают их в «радужную таблицу», и эта дополнительная «соль» может помочь значительно затруднить угадывание общих паролей. Биткоин-адрес — это хэшированный результат вашего публичного ключа, или, если быть более точным, общедоступная часть вашей пары публичных/приватных ключей ECDSA. Точно так же, как банки используют номера счетов для отслеживания остатков на счетах каждого, сети блокчейнов используют адреса кошельков. Биткоин-адреса представлены буквенно-цифровой строкой от 26 до 35 символов, обычно начинающейся с 1, three или bc1.
Один из наиболее известных что такое приватный ключ примеров — криптовалюты, такие как Биткоин. Публичный ключ служит адресом кошелька, куда можно отправлять средства, в то время как приватный ключ обеспечивает доступ к этим средствам. Публичные ключи также применяются в электронной почте для безопасной передачи сообщений и веб-браузерах для обеспечения безопасного соединения.
Вращение Ключа
- Концепция заключается в том, чтобы поддерживать подлинность транзакции и уменьшать вероятность ослабления безопасности.
- В этом методе используется пара ключей — один для шифрования, другой для дешифрования.
- Только владелец пары имеет возможность зашифровать сообщение, так как число d знает только он .
- Цифровая подпись — это хеш, созданный на основе приватного ключа и самих подписываемых данных.
- Временных ограничений не существует – тот же ключ будет работать и через многие годы.
Поэтому важно выбирать надежные методы хранения и использовать многофакторную аутентификацию. Криптовалюты — это цифровые активы, которые используют криптографию для обеспечения безопасных транзакций и контроля создания новых единиц. Одной из ключевых особенностей криптовалют является использование криптографических ключей для защиты средств и проведения транзакций. Сравнение с симметричным шифрованием показывает, что асимметричное шифрование обеспечивает большую степень безопасности, но требует больше ресурсов. Симметричное шифрование использует один ключ для шифрования и расшифрования, что более эффективно с точки зрения производительности, но менее безопасно.
Концепция заключается в том, чтобы поддерживать подлинность транзакции и уменьшать вероятность ослабления безопасности. Это также означает, что если приватные ключи утеряны, то нет никаких способов их вернуть. Точно так же, если приватный ключ будет найден, любые транзакции будут разрешены. Это расширение связано с более длинными открытыми https://www.xcritical.com/ ключами, которые необходимо добавлять к каждому зашифрованному сообщению в целях расшифровки. В оживленных криптовалютных сетях управление дополнительным объемом данных может создать проблемы, которые потенциально могут привести к перегрузке или замедлению проверки транзакций.
Как Работают Публичные И Приватные Ключи
Иллюстративная диаграмма, описывающая характеристики и различия между открытыми и закрытыми ключами, еще больше улучшает понимание. Представьте себе сценарий, представленный на диаграмме, где два человека, Алиса и Боб, хотят обменяться информацией с использованием асимметричной криптографии. Этот криптографический подход предоставляет им укрепленную линию связи, гарантируя безопасность и надежность. Любой хороший некастодиальный кошелек должен быть разработан в соответствии с публичными руководящими принципами по безопасности и стандартами, применимыми к приложениям-кошелькам. Большинство свободных кошельков отображают приватный ключ в поддающейся чтению форме, как правило, в виде последовательности из 12/24 слов. Приватный ключ – это единственный способ восстановить доступ к средствам, если устройство, на котором установлено приложение-кошелек, по каким-то причинам становится недоступным, т.е.
Он может быть сохранен на аппаратных устройствах, в бумажном виде (физически) или в специализированных кошельках. Взломанный приватный ключ может привести к утечке конфиденциальной информации или потере доступа к ценным данным. Поэтому важно применять дополнительные меры безопасности, такие как двухфакторная аутентификация и регулярная проверка на уязвимости.
Криптография использует математические алгоритмы для преобразования информации таким образом, чтобы только авторизованные лица могли получить доступ к ней. Пользователи блокчейна взаимодействуют друг с другом используя асимметричное шифрование. Публичный ключ нужен, чтобы пользователя можно было найти в сети и отправить ему зашифрованное сообщение. Теперь, когда в транзакции есть подпись, другие пользователи блокчейна должны подтвердить ее. Подтверждение необходимо, чтобы убедиться, что злоумышленник не пытается украсть биткоины со счета.
Почти все некастодиальные кошельки предоставляют пользователю возможность для доступа и просмотра приватного ключа прямо в самом приложении-кошельке. Ключи математически связаны друг с другом с помощью функции, которая называется «хеш». Благодаря этой связи можно вычислить публичный ключ из приватного, но при этом невозможно взять публичный ключ и получить из него соответствующий ему приватный. Публичный ключ помогает определить, что средства должны быть отправлены именно вам, при этом не разглашая ваш приватный ключ. Так что не переживайте, делиться вашим публичным ключом абсолютно безопасно, потому что узнать ваш приватный ключ из публичного — невозможно. Приватные ключи генерируются с помощью пневмонической фразы — набора слов, которые действуют как начальное значение для функции, генерирующей приватный ключ.
Целостность гарантирует, что данные не были изменены в процессе передачи. Аутентичность убеждает в том, что отправитель и получатель данных идентичны. Чтобы доказать, что он у вас есть и при этом не раскрыть его никому, используют цифровую подпись. С помощью них шифрование и расшифровка информации производится двумя разными ключами. Узлы (участники сети) автоматически проверяют и подтверждают транзакции в блокчейне, чтобы убедиться в их поддельности.
В основе этой смены парадигмы лежат публичные и приватные ключи, которые служат краеугольным камнем криптографической модели безопасности блокчейна. Ниже мы рассмотрим различные способы использования этих ключей в технологии блокчейн. Главный NFT недостаток системы шифрования с закрытым и открытым ключом заключается в ее вычислительных требованиях. Учитывая сложные алгоритмы, лежащие в основе асимметричного шифрования, оно по своей сути требует большей вычислительной мощности и времени по сравнению с его симметричным аналогом. Это потенциально может привести к снижению производительности, особенно в системах с ограниченными вычислительными ресурсами.
Приватный ключ обеспечивает эту приватность, позволяя только авторизованным пользователям получать доступ к зашифрованным данным. Принципы криптографии включают конфиденциальность, целостность и аутентичность данных. Конфиденциальность означает, что только авторизованные пользователи могут видеть информацию.
Например, в протоколе SSL, SSH, PDF-файлы с цифровой подписью, OpenPGP, S/MIME и т. Он широко применяется к программам, например браузерам, для обеспечения безопасных соединений в небезопасных сетях. Асимметричная криптография формирует основу для алгоритма блокчейна, который является основой для всех криптовалют. Ключ – это последовательность случайных символов, доступных любому человеку (в случае с публичным ключом) или известных только его владельцу (в случае с приватным ключом). Публичный ключ используется для шифрования, но только приватный ключ может помочь расшифровать информацию. Можно узнать публичный ключ, если вы знаете приватный, но почти невозможно узнать приватный ключ с публичным ключом.
Komentarze